About the Role
We are seeking a highly skilled and motivated Legal Counsel to provide comprehensive legal support across the full lifecycle of renewable energy projects, including wind, solar, and battery storage. The role covers development, bidding, procurement, financing, construction, operation, and decommissioning in both government and private procurement projects across Southern Africa.
Reporting directly to the Head of Legal and Compliance, the Legal Counsel will play a critical role in ensuring projects are developed and executed within a sound legal framework, while safeguarding the company’s interests and ensuring regulatory compliance.
Key Responsibilities
Provide strategic legal advice to project teams from inception through to financial close, including land rights, procurement requirements, and long-term lease or servitude agreements.
Draft, review, and negotiate a wide range of agreements such as option, lease, servitude, wayleave, EPC, O&M, PPA, IA, SHA, MOI, facility agreements, and supply contracts.
Manage acquisitions and due diligence processes, including negotiation of share purchase and joint development agreements.
Support bid preparation for public and private sector projects, advising on legal requirements and ensuring compliance.
Lead the legal aspects of financial close, including drafting and negotiating project, corporate, and finance documents.
Advise on environmental and permitting matters, including EA appeals.
Manage external legal counsel and coordinate between sponsors, lenders, contractors, and regulators.
Provide legal support during construction and operational phases, including dispute resolution, claims, and contract interpretation.
Ensure robust corporate governance, draft resolutions and corporate documents, and present at board meetings where required.
Monitor legislative changes affecting the renewable energy sector and ensure compliance with group policies, ethics, and regulatory requirements.
Contribute to training and mentoring of junior legal team members.
